Research on dye-containing wastewater treated by chemical oxidation-coagulant
Received date: 2002-05-22
Online published: 2010-10-01
Based on the characteristics of dye-containing wastewater, the effectiveness of chromaticity and COD removal from dye containing wastewater by means of chemical oxidation flocculation has been studied. The two factors (pH and flocculant quantity) have been studied. The results show that the COD and chromaticity removal rate are 97% and 86% respectively under the conditions that pH is greater than 10, flocculant dosage is 0.03% of the wastewater, flocculation and deposition time are 6 min and 35 min respectively. It has proved that the technology is feasible for dye-containing wastewater. The process is characterized by simple equipment, stable operation, easy control and low operation cost.
